当前位置:首页 > 数控编程 > 正文

数控编程m指令代码m12表示什么意思

在数控编程领域,M指令代码是机床控制系统中不可或缺的一部分。其中,M12指令具有特定的含义和作用。本文将从专业角度出发,详细解析M12指令代码的含义及其在数控编程中的应用。

M12指令代码在数控编程中代表着“主轴松开”。该指令主要用于控制机床主轴的松紧状态,确保在加工过程中,主轴能够根据加工需求进行灵活调整。以下是M12指令代码的具体解析:

1. M12指令代码的含义

M12指令代码属于M功能指令,用于控制机床主轴的松紧状态。在数控编程中,M12指令代码通常出现在程序中,以实现主轴的松开操作。当M12指令代码被机床控制系统识别后,主轴将进入松开状态,以便进行后续的加工操作。

2. M12指令代码的应用

数控编程m指令代码m12表示什么意思

(1)加工前的准备

数控编程m指令代码m12表示什么意思

在加工前,为了确保加工精度和加工质量,需要对主轴进行松开操作。通过执行M12指令代码,可以使主轴处于松开状态,便于后续的装夹、定位和调整。

(2)加工过程中的调整

在加工过程中,由于加工条件的变化,如刀具磨损、工件变形等,可能导致加工精度下降。可以通过执行M12指令代码,使主轴松开,对刀具进行重新定位和调整,以保证加工精度。

(3)加工后的拆卸

数控编程m指令代码m12表示什么意思

在加工完成后,为了方便拆卸工件和刀具,需要将主轴松开。通过执行M12指令代码,可以使主轴处于松开状态,便于进行拆卸操作。

3. M12指令代码与其他指令的关系

(1)与M11指令的关系

M11指令代码代表“主轴夹紧”,与M12指令代码相对。在加工过程中,M11和M12指令代码交替使用,以实现主轴的夹紧和松开操作。

(2)与其他M功能指令的关系

M12指令代码与其他M功能指令(如M3、M4、M5等)共同构成了数控编程中的主轴控制指令。这些指令相互配合,实现对主轴转速、转向和松紧状态的全面控制。

M12指令代码在数控编程中具有重要的作用。通过执行M12指令代码,可以实现主轴的松开操作,确保加工过程中的灵活性和适应性。在实际应用中,应根据加工需求合理运用M12指令代码,以提高加工精度和加工质量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。